Memorial museum

Alaska Native people across the state are working hard to preserve and revitalize many aspects of their culture. The Simon Paneak Memorial Museum in Anaktuvuk Pass provides a safe place for the preservation of traditional knowledge, values and skills through its collections and programs.

Museum leaders work closely with North Slope community leaders and village elders to collect, record and interpret the Inupiat people's cultural traditions.
